Description
[Library of American Landscape History] This award-winning book offers an insightful inquiry into the intellectual and cultural origins of Mount Auburn Cemetery, the first landscape in the United States to be designed in the picturesque style. Inspired by developments in England and France, Mount Auburn, founded in 1831, became the prototype for the “rural cemetery” movement and was an important precursor of many of America's public parks, beginning with New York City's Central Park.
